Why Two Identical-Looking Microfiber Cloths Behave Differently

Microfiber cleaning products are usually bought by appearance, and that is where selection goes wrong. Inside this one catalog, wiping cloths are published from 180 to 450 GSM, kitchen towels from 200 to 400 GSM, glass cloths from 180 to 320 GSM, glass washer covers at 650–680 GSM, and auto detailing cloths from 250 up to 1000 GSM. A label that says 'cleaning cloth' does not tell a buyer which of those fabric weights is inside the pack.

Construction adds a second layer of difference. A warp-knitted terry surface (MJ-001, MJ-002) traps dust and holds water; a fine rib weave (MJ-013) raises friction for glass and screens; a twisted fiber loop (MJ-030) lifts more liquid when drying a painted surface; a red PET abrasive stripe (MP-020) is aimed at stubborn floor stains; and a chenille pile (MM-069) builds foam on a car body. Buying on color or on price alone usually means buying the right fabric for the wrong task.

The question this list answers is narrow and practical: if a household also maintains one or two vehicles, which ten items cover both jobs without over-buying, and what specification should each item be checked against on delivery?

Third-party market research published by Dataintelo values the global microfiber cleaning cloth market at approximately USD 3.8 billion in 2025, with a projected value of USD 27.5 billion by 2034. Volza records China as the world's largest exporter of microfiber towels, with 10,544 shipments between June 2024 and May 2025, and market coverage places the household segment at about 40.0% of 2025 demand. Research published by Global Growth Insights reports that microfiber products reduce chemical usage by up to 60% and water consumption by up to 90% compared with traditional cleaning tools, the efficiency argument that keeps household demand and professional cleaning demand moving in the same direction. How to Build a Home and Auto Kit From This List

The ten products above do not have to be bought in ranked order. The workable sequence for assembling a mixed basket is:

  1. Separate the jobs by surface, not by room. Glass and screens, hard floors, kitchen and tableware, and painted or glossy vehicle surfaces each reward a different construction.
  2. Match construction to the job. Fine rib weave for glass (MJ-013); warp-knitted terry for general wiping (MJ-001, MJ-002); striped or mixed pile for hard floors (MP-014); twisted loop for drying paint (MJ-030); abrasive stripe for stubborn floor marks (MP-020); chenille for foam (MM-069).
  3. Set a GSM band for each job. 180–320 GSM for glass and light wiping, 250–400 GSM for kitchen and general cleaning, 250–500 GSM for auto drying towels, 500–1000 GSM for high-absorption drying cloths, and 650–680 GSM if a window glass washer cover is added to the basket.
  4. Count by reuse cycle, not by season. All ten items are published as reusable and machine washable, and case data for this range documents a reuse duration of 6–12 months after repeated washing, with individual orders between 1,000 and 50,000 pcs.

Do these microfiber cleaning products need certification for retail or hospitality use?

Certification requirements come from the destination market and the sales channel rather than from the cleaning task itself. For microfiber textiles, the two frameworks most frequently cited by buyers are STANDARD 100 by OEKO-TEX, which tests against more than 1,000 harmful substances, and the Global Recycled Standard (GRS), which requires a minimum of 20% recycled content and tracks the entire production chain. Buyers should confirm which legal entity and which specific article a certificate covers before ordering. What actually drives the cost of these products?

Cost in this category follows the material inputs published in each specification, not the product name. Fiber blend is the first lever: an 85% polyester / 15% polyamide cloth (MJ-001) carries a different polyamide share from the 80% polyester / 20% polyamide construction used across MJ-030, MJ-021, MJ-013 and MJ-002. Fabric weight is the second: within this list the published range runs from 180–320 GSM glass cloths to 500–1000 GSM twisted-loop drying cloths, while mop pads are specified by piece weight (80 g to 115 g) instead. Size, edge construction (overlock stitching, piped binding, or a velcro back paired with an aluminum frame) and logo or packaging customization add further variables. When comparing quotations, normalize on blend, GSM, size and edge, because two quotes for a 40×40 cm cloth can describe very different fabric weights.

How should a buyer validate samples before placing a bulk order?

Test the specification, not just the feel of the fabric. First, confirm the GSM or piece weight of the delivered sample against the published figure for that model: 300 GSM for MJ-002, 250–500 GSM for MJ-021, 500–1000 GSM for MJ-030, or 80 g / 95 g for MP-020. Second, wash the sample repeatedly and check three things: whether the edge holds (MJ-013 and MD-020 are specified at 10–12 stitches per inch, while MJ-030 uses a piped binding edge), whether lint appears when the cloth is wiped across dark glass, and whether absorption still matches the published figure of up to 7 times its own weight. Third, test on the exact surface the product will be used on, whether that is automotive paint, marble, hardwood or ceramic tile, because surface compatibility is the one property a specification sheet cannot verify for your site.
